As part of its implementation of the LU 6.2 architecture, VTAM® maintains a finite state machine for each conversation. This mechanism enables VTAM to regulate when an application may issue certain macroinstructions during a conversation. This appendix lists the possible states for a conversation, and includes a chart showing the relation of the states to one another, and when transitions from one state to the next occur. |
